Little Known Questions About Boost Site Traffic .
It allows you to elevate recognition within your manufacturer and provides a prosperity of really shareable, intriguing information. Additionally, it permits you to leverage the strength of the Google ecosystem, given that movies generally display up at the top of Google lookups, which is able to improve your Web optimization.Past on my record, Vir